#998fa8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#998fa8 is composed of 60% red, 56.1% green and 65.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.9% cyan, 14.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 264 degrees, a saturation of 12.6% and a lightness of 61%. #998fa8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#331f51.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

#998fa8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#998fa8 has RGB values of R:153, G:143, B:168 and CMYK values of C:0.09, M:0.15, Y:0,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 10063784.
